市值: $2.8177T 0.21%
成交额(24h): $129.977B -30.15%
恐惧与贪婪指数:

28 - 恐惧

  • 市值: $2.8177T 0.21%
  • 成交额(24h): $129.977B -30.15%
  • 恐惧与贪婪指数:
  • 市值: $2.8177T 0.21%
加密货币
话题
百科
资讯
加密话题
视频
热门加密百科

选择语种

选择语种

选择货币

加密货币
话题
百科
资讯
加密话题
视频

什么是区块链网络中的内存池?

The mempool holds unconfirmed transactions in blockchain networks, with nodes validating and prioritizing them based on fees before miners include them in blocks.

2025/12/08 02:39

了解内存池在区块链交易中的作用

1. 内存池(Mempool)是内存池的缩写,是区块链网络中的一个关键组件,它在未确认的交易被包含到区块中之前暂时保存它们。网络上的每个节点都维护自己的内存池版本,存储已收到但尚未通过挖掘或共识机制验证的交易。这种去中心化的存储确保待处理的交易在整个网络中保持可见和可访问。

2. 当用户发起加密货币转账时,交易会广播到附近的节点。这些节点在将交易添加到本地内存池之前会验证基本标准,例如正确的数字签名和足够的资金。如果任何验证失败,交易将立即被拒绝并且不会进一步传播。

3. 节点内存池的大小和组成可能会因网络拥塞和各个节点策略而异。一些节点对它们存储的交易数量或保留交易的时间施加限制,特别是在高活动期间。这有助于防止资源耗尽并保持节点性能。

4. 矿工或验证者定期扫描内存池以选择要包含在下一个区块中的交易。他们通常会优先考虑那些交易费用较高的交易,从而创造一个竞争环境,用户可以提高费用以加快确认速度。这种基于费用的选择机制直接影响交易处理速度和网络效率。

5. 一旦交易成功挖掘到区块并添加到区块链中,它就会从所有参与节点的内存池中删除。任何冲突的交易(例如针对相同输入的双花)也会被清除,以保持整个网络的一致性和完整性。

Mempool 动态如何影响交易速度

1. 在使用高峰期间,内存池中的待处理交易量可能会大幅增长,导致确认延迟。交易费用较低的用户可能会发现自己在矿工获取数据之前等待多个区块,有时会导致长达数小时的等待。

2. 网络参与者经常使用专门的工具来监控内存池统计数据,这些工具显示当前的交易量、平均费用和估计的确认时间。这些见解允许用户动态调整其费用设置,从而提高及时处理的可能性。

3. 一些钱包集成了实时内存池分析,可根据所需的确认速度建议最佳费用。这种自动化简化了非技术用户的决策,同时提高了整体交易的可靠性。

4. 长时间的内存池拥塞会间接影响区块链的可扩展性和用户体验。高积压可能会阻碍对时间敏感的应用程序的采用,促使开发人员转向第二层解决方案或旨在减轻主链压力的替代共识模型。

5. 激增后快速清理mempool,体现了网络的吞吐能力和弹性。然而,反复出现的拥塞事件凸显了区块大小或区块间隔设计的局限性,引发了有关协议升级或结构变化的争论。

Mempool 暴露的安全影响

1.内存池内的所有交易都是公开可见的,公开了发送者地址、接收者地址和转账金额等详细信息。虽然这种透明度支持可审计性,但它也带来了隐私风险,特别是与区块链分析技术结合使用时。

2.未确认交易的可见性使得抢先交易成为可能,特别是在去中心化金融(DeFi)环境中。经验丰富的参与者可以观察内存池中有利可图的交易,并首先提交费用较高的竞争交易来执行,以牺牲他人的利益为代价捕获套利机会。

3. 交易可延展性(未确认交易的标识符被更改而不改变其效果)可能会使跟踪复杂化,并在依赖交易 ID 的系统中产生漏洞。尽管在许多现代区块链中得到了缓解,但这个问题源于内存池级别的操纵。

4. 节点必须防范因垃圾邮件交易淹没内存池而造成的拒绝服务威胁。实施速率限制规则和最低费用阈值有助于过滤恶意流量并保持系统稳定性。

5. 如果网络允许,零费用交易可能会被利用来不必要地膨胀内存池。大多数强大的区块链协议都会强制执行最小的经济障碍,以阻止滥用并确保只有有意义的交易才会占用内存空间。

常见问题解答

滞留在内存池中的交易会发生什么?如果交易在较长时间内仍未得到确认,节点最终可能会由于年龄或大小限制而丢弃该交易。然后,用户可以以更高的费用重新广播该交易,以重新获得优先权。

两个不同的节点可以有不同的内存池吗?是的,每个节点根据其接收的交易及其内部策略独立管理其内存池。这导致整个网络的内容和顺序发生变化。

所有区块链都使用内存池吗?大多数工作量证明和股权证明区块链利用类似内存池的结构来管理待处理的交易。然而,一些较新的架构将其替换为适合其共识逻辑的替代排队机制。

内存池是否存储在区块链上?不,内存池仅存在于各个节点的临时内存中。它不是永久区块链分类账的一部分,也不会记录在区块中。

免责声明:info@kdj.com

所提供的信息并非交易建议。根据本文提供的信息进行的任何投资,kdj.com不承担任何责任。加密货币具有高波动性,强烈建议您深入研究后,谨慎投资!

如您认为本网站上使用的内容侵犯了您的版权,请立即联系我们(info@kdj.com),我们将及时删除。

相关百科

加密货币和区块链技术的未来是什么?

加密货币和区块链技术的未来是什么?

2026-01-11 21:19:34

去中心化金融的演变1. DeFi 协议已经从简单的借贷扩展到包括结构性产品、保险机制和衍生品交易。 2. 智能合约审计变得更加严格,多公司验证流程现已成为主要协议发布的标准。 3. 跨链互操作解决方案现在支持 40 多个不同的区块链网络,无需中心化桥梁即可实现资产转移。 4. 收益聚合策略已经发展到...

中本聪是谁? (Bitcoin 的创造者)

中本聪是谁? (Bitcoin 的创造者)

2026-01-12 07:00:05

笔名的由来1. Satoshi Nakamoto 是开发 Bitcoin、撰写其原始白皮书并设计和部署其第一个实现的个人或团体使用的名称。 2. 该名称首次出现于 2008 年,当时一份名为“Bitcoin:点对点电子现金系统”的白皮书被发布到密码学邮件列表中。 3. 尚未确认可验证的身份,所有已知...

什么是加密货币空投以及如何获得?

什么是加密货币空投以及如何获得?

2026-01-22 14:39:35

了解加密货币空投1. 加密空投是向多个钱包地址分配免费代币或代币,通常由区块链项目发起,以提高知名度、奖励早期支持者或分散代币所有权。 2. 这些分配可能不需要任何前期成本,尽管有些分配需要最低限度的参与,例如持有特定的加密货币、关注社交媒体帐户或加入社区渠道。 3. 空投通常与协议升级、主网启动或...

什么是 DeFi 中的无常损失以及如何避免它?

什么是 DeFi 中的无常损失以及如何避免它?

2026-01-13 11:59:34

了解无常损失1. 当存入自动做市商(AMM)流动性池的代币价值与外部持有的代币价值出现偏差时,就会发生无常损失。 2. 出现这种现象的原因是大多数AMM采用恒定乘积公式,池内代币价格的比例必须与外部市场价格保持一致。 3. 当一对资产中的一种资产相对于另一种资产大幅升值时,套利者通过购买较便宜的资产...

如何桥接不同区块链之间的加密资产?

如何桥接不同区块链之间的加密资产?

2026-01-14 18:19:42

跨链桥机制1. 原子交换实现了两个区块链之间直接的点对点资产交换,无需中介,依靠哈希时间锁定合约来保证公平性和最终性。 2. 可信桥通过中心化或半中心化托管人进行操作,这些托管人持有用户存款并在目标链上铸造包装代币。 3. 去信任桥使用智能合约和加密证明(例如轻客户端或零知识验证)来验证状态转换,而...

什么是白皮书以及如何阅读白皮书?

什么是白皮书以及如何阅读白皮书?

2026-01-12 07:19:48

了解白皮书结构1. 加密货币领域的白皮书充当基础技术和概念文件,概述了区块链项目的目的、架构和机制。 2. 通常以摘要或执行摘要开始,介绍项目旨在解决的问题和建议的解决方案。 3. 引言部分定义了核心术语,在现有技术或经济限制范围内建立了背景,并引用了先前的工作或类似系统。 4. 技术规范如下,详细...

加密货币和区块链技术的未来是什么?

加密货币和区块链技术的未来是什么?

2026-01-11 21:19:34

去中心化金融的演变1. DeFi 协议已经从简单的借贷扩展到包括结构性产品、保险机制和衍生品交易。 2. 智能合约审计变得更加严格,多公司验证流程现已成为主要协议发布的标准。 3. 跨链互操作解决方案现在支持 40 多个不同的区块链网络,无需中心化桥梁即可实现资产转移。 4. 收益聚合策略已经发展到...

中本聪是谁? (Bitcoin 的创造者)

中本聪是谁? (Bitcoin 的创造者)

2026-01-12 07:00:05

笔名的由来1. Satoshi Nakamoto 是开发 Bitcoin、撰写其原始白皮书并设计和部署其第一个实现的个人或团体使用的名称。 2. 该名称首次出现于 2008 年,当时一份名为“Bitcoin:点对点电子现金系统”的白皮书被发布到密码学邮件列表中。 3. 尚未确认可验证的身份,所有已知...

什么是加密货币空投以及如何获得?

什么是加密货币空投以及如何获得?

2026-01-22 14:39:35

了解加密货币空投1. 加密空投是向多个钱包地址分配免费代币或代币,通常由区块链项目发起,以提高知名度、奖励早期支持者或分散代币所有权。 2. 这些分配可能不需要任何前期成本,尽管有些分配需要最低限度的参与,例如持有特定的加密货币、关注社交媒体帐户或加入社区渠道。 3. 空投通常与协议升级、主网启动或...

什么是 DeFi 中的无常损失以及如何避免它?

什么是 DeFi 中的无常损失以及如何避免它?

2026-01-13 11:59:34

了解无常损失1. 当存入自动做市商(AMM)流动性池的代币价值与外部持有的代币价值出现偏差时,就会发生无常损失。 2. 出现这种现象的原因是大多数AMM采用恒定乘积公式,池内代币价格的比例必须与外部市场价格保持一致。 3. 当一对资产中的一种资产相对于另一种资产大幅升值时,套利者通过购买较便宜的资产...

如何桥接不同区块链之间的加密资产?

如何桥接不同区块链之间的加密资产?

2026-01-14 18:19:42

跨链桥机制1. 原子交换实现了两个区块链之间直接的点对点资产交换,无需中介,依靠哈希时间锁定合约来保证公平性和最终性。 2. 可信桥通过中心化或半中心化托管人进行操作,这些托管人持有用户存款并在目标链上铸造包装代币。 3. 去信任桥使用智能合约和加密证明(例如轻客户端或零知识验证)来验证状态转换,而...

什么是白皮书以及如何阅读白皮书?

什么是白皮书以及如何阅读白皮书?

2026-01-12 07:19:48

了解白皮书结构1. 加密货币领域的白皮书充当基础技术和概念文件,概述了区块链项目的目的、架构和机制。 2. 通常以摘要或执行摘要开始,介绍项目旨在解决的问题和建议的解决方案。 3. 引言部分定义了核心术语,在现有技术或经济限制范围内建立了背景,并引用了先前的工作或类似系统。 4. 技术规范如下,详细...

查看所有文章

User not found or password invalid

Your input is correct